Isolde is some woman with a sword who seemed to just walk out of the desert and take to the adventuring life. She has to have come from somewhere, and she did: Lunar, where she admits only to being a professional gambler. Her demeanor is gentle and empathic enough to suggest a noblewoman from a storybook (at least, away from the gaming table) and is mostly punctuated by viciously efficient swordplay, which she leverages against problems for coin to go waste at the gaming tables. Her poor luck is partly due to overly aggressive play, but the eye bindings of thick cloth probably have a role to play, too. There is the occasional glimpse of melancholy... but it's occasional. Who doesn't have problems, sometimes?
